What is the role of NGOs in protecting women's rights in Guatemala?
NGOs play a crucial role in protecting and promoting women's rights in Guatemala. They provide essential services, such as support for victims of violence, education and training, and advocacy for stronger and better policies. NGOs also play an important role in raising awareness on gender issues and promoting equality and human rights.
What are the legal implications and risks associated with changes in import and export policies in Bolivia and how are they addressed?
Implications include tariffs, restrictions and changes in customs regulations. Addressing risks involves staying informed about trade policies, collaborating with customs experts and diversifying markets. Adapting import and export strategies, conducting impact analyzes and establishing strong relationships with customs authorities are essential steps to address risks associated with changes in import and export policies in Bolivia during due diligence.

What is the role of the media in preventing money laundering in Panama?
The media plays an important role in preventing money laundering in Panama by informing and raising awareness about the risks and consequences of money laundering. The dissemination of information about cases of money laundering and the measures taken to combat it contributes to transparency and maintains pressure on criminals and authorities to take effective action in the fight against this crime.

What to do if errors are made in the information on the identity card in the Dominican Republic?
If errors are made in the information on your ID card in the Dominican Republic, it is important to correct them as soon as possible. You must go to an office of the Central Electoral Board (JCE) and submit a request to correct the incorrect information. You will be required to provide documentation to support the correction, such as a correct birth certificate or relevant legal documents. The JCE will evaluate the request and make the necessary corrections to the document.
